Financial Strategists Plus

714-828-8387
4565 Maybury Cir
Cypress, CA 90630
No photo available for this business

Business Information

Investment Securities
Investments

Customer Reviews (No reviews)

No reviews were found for Financial Strategists Plus.

Browse our top cities

Browse cities by state